Instance Attribute Details

#dimensionsArray<OCI::LogAnalytics::Models::DimensionField>

[Required] Selected dimension fields for the metric collection.

#metric_nameString

[Required] The metric name for this metric collection. A valid value starts with an alphabetical character and includes only alphanumeric characters, periods (.), underscores (_), hyphens (-), and dollar signs ($).

#metric_query_field_nameString

[Required] Output field in the query to be used as the metric value.
